# Exxon Mobil (XOM) Stock Analysis: Supreme Court Win & Analyst Updates | Energy Sector Podcast
**Episode Description:**
Dive into the latest Exxon Mobil (XOM) stock analysis as shares hit $150.76 on February 23rd, marking a 2.36% gain. This comprehensive energy sector podcast episode covers XOM's strong bullish momentum, trading above both 50-day and 200-day moving averages, signaling positive market sentiment.
**Key Topics Covered:**
- **Supreme Court Victory**: Learn how Exxon Mobil's climate-liability lawsuit dismissal could reduce legal risks
- **Technical Analysis**: Stock performance above moving averages with $151.27 daily high
- **Analyst Ratings**: Mixed views from TD Cowen (buy, $145 target) and BNP Paribas Exane (underperform, $125 target)
- **Options Trading Sentiment**: 41% bullish calls vs. 35% bearish puts on 6.5M+ share volume
- **Market Dynamics**: Trading volume down 28% despite 17% January rally driven by energy prices
- **Insider Activity**: Recent executive stock sales and their implications
- **Fair Value Analysis**: Morningstar's $142 estimate vs. consensus $140.59 target
